| - To start off, it's all bar seating so if you're coming in with a big party I would call ahead to make sure there's enough space. It's a diy cooking concept in a hot pot and self seasoning of sauces and broth so if you're lazy, don't come here. I had the spicy miso, yojie cut geisha size, brown rice, and chose goma and an egg as my dipping sauces. I usually get the egg when I have the sukiyaki broth but I decided to try it with the spicy miso since I love dipping into the raw egg. It is on the pricey side for shabu but this is like the only legit shabu place in Vegas so I'm willing to pay more for good shabu. I'm from Cali so I'm used to dinner shabu regular size being $20 or less. Overall, I would recommend this place and would come again. Meat tasted fresh, goma sauce was perfect consistency, they accommodated to my replacements on veggies I didn't like, servers were knowledgable, their green tea infuser is neat to use, and they had an ice cream flavor that tasted like taro! It's a must get.
